*Senna acuta*, commonly known as acute senna, is a flowering plant native to tropical regions of Africa and Asia, widely used in traditional medicine for its laxative properties. The plant contains compounds such as sennosides, which are effective stimulant laxatives that promote bowel movements by increasing intestinal motility. It has been traditionally employed to treat constipation and other gastrointestinal disorders, although its use should be cautious due to potential side effects with prolonged use. In modern herbal medicine, *Senna acuta* is often included in formulations for digestive support, though it is generally recommended for short-term use under medical supervision. Despite its medicinal benefits, overuse can lead to electrolyte imbalances and dependency, highlighting the need for responsible application.
